The Ohio-Southwest Alliance on Semiconductors and Integrated Scalable Manufacturing (OASiS) Foundations Certificate prepares learners for entry into the rapidly expanding semiconductor industry. Designed in partnership with Intel and more than 15 institutions across southwest Ohio, this micro-credential delivers the fundamental knowledge and hands-on skills necessary for roles in semiconductor manufacturing, materials, devices, and circuits.
Whether you're new to the field or building on a STEM background, OASiS is your launchpad into a high-demand workforce projected to need over 100,000 skilled workers by 2030.

Details
Curriculum: Six core courses completed in sequence, plus one experiential option.
Format: Online, self-paced (unless otherwise noted)
Cost: Free ($0.00)
Admission: Open Registration
Time to Completion: approximately 27.5 hours total to complete all required courses and cleanroom experience
